Echasnovski (pt 2): Linux, Terminals, and Tools (Ghostty vs Kitty, NixOS, Arch) by linkarzu in neovim

[–]linkarzu[S] 4 points5 points  (0 children)

Agree Evgeni. Thanks to you for sharing about your projects with us! ❤️

Echasnovski (pt 2): Linux, Terminals, and Tools (Ghostty vs Kitty, NixOS, Arch) by linkarzu in neovim

[–]linkarzu[S] 12 points13 points  (0 children)

Link to part 2: https://youtu.be/UqlkKK7imjo
But if you also want to watch part 1: youtu.be/ypJTkwarAVE

Timeline:
00:00:00 - Highlights
00:01:58 - MiniMax LSP config
00:06:19 - The team behind the nvim-mini project
00:08:40 - Are you a dictator like Justin and Kovid?
00:10:51 - Why do you do all this. Accept donations?
00:13:01 - Is each plugin a separate repo? How does that work?
00:14:46 - Why each plugin was moved to a separate repo?
00:17:43 - Background, studies, job
00:22:24 - Echasnovski needs support
00:24:27 - Are you part of the Neovim Core team?
00:25:03 - Contributions to Neovim
00:27:03 - Why this love for Neovim?
00:28:06 - Thoughts on Tmux and neovim tabs
00:29:31 - Relative line numbers?
00:33:23 - Thoughts on purists saying you have to stick to defaults
00:35:04 - Thoughts on extending Neovim
00:36:32 - Gregory Anders beef with the .setup call
00:46:45 - Thoughts on AI generated PRs
00:48:30 - Thoughts on AI, or should we say LLMs?
00:52:20 - Why Ghostty and not king Goyal's terminal?
00:55:58 - Felt performance difference between Ghostty and Kitty?
00:57:38 - Are you a fangirl of Kovid? (Kitty and Calibre creator)
00:58:59 - Which Linux distro do you use? EndeavourOS
01:01:10 - From Ubuntu to Arch
01:04:52 - Do regular updates on a day you have time
01:09:21 - Thoughts on NixOS
01:10:17 - Thoughts on macOS and the misconception that its expensive
01:15:17 - Thoughts on Echasnovski's accent
01:17:35 - From LazyVim to MiniMax?

Harper is Getting Better (LSP | Grammarly Alternative) by linkarzu in neovim

[–]linkarzu[S] 2 points3 points  (0 children)

It's not perfect, but I think it's getting there. It's definitely improving. I have an issue with prettier, in which harper doesn't recognize the line below as part of the same sentence because of newline characters introduced at character 80 I think, small stuff like this but I'm sure it'll get there.

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

I don't own a Go60, so cannot comment on this

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

Thinking about it, it's not a bug but a feature. It helps you know that you have like around 5 hours to connect it or it will die. Same happened to the left side.

Koda.nvim — Code's quiet companion. A minimalist theme for Neovim by karnurm in neovim

[–]linkarzu 1 point2 points  (0 children)

Must admin that I stole your red color for my batman.sh custom colors 🙊 I like how your colors look. Classy and sober.

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

I'm doing it in kitty and have cursor trails enabled. Cursor trails are also available in ghostty. Or as a neovim plugin. But the terminal options work best.

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

I bought it when I got my glove80, in their online store

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

Makes sense. Weird think is that the screen shows the right side is off

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

Leo from beekeeb gifted me a dongle (prospector) but haven't tried it. I don't think it'll make a difference as the right side will continue to be a peripheral. The left side I think is the one that will benefit with the dongle

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

By the ports it does have some that I've seen lighting up when I connect the cables.

Toucan Keyboard: IMPORTANT! Battery Considerations by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

When your touchpad side discharged and it no longer show on the left hand screen, but it keeps working. Is it just me? Why does it still work?

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 1 point2 points  (0 children)

I bought it already built. Just installed the battery and keycaps

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 1 point2 points  (0 children)

I'd like to know your thoughts on the toucan as a glove80 user, like me

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 1 point2 points  (0 children)

You're welcome, glad it was somewhat helpful!

Toucan Keyboard First Impressions by linkarzu in ErgoMechKeyboards

[–]linkarzu[S] 0 points1 point  (0 children)

I do have a blogpost, and I scripted the video, but it turned out too long, almost 1hour video, so I split it.

I'll update the blogpost with this first part one of these days. The blogpost is not too relevant to me, it's just complimentary to my YT channel, plus in the video is easier to show how the keyboard looks and how the trackpad performs.

And it's not smoke, it's my wife's essential oil little machine 😂

Echasnovski (pt 1): mini.nvim, MiniMax & Neovim Contributions by linkarzu in neovim

[–]linkarzu[S] 3 points4 points  (0 children)

Hey Marco, I'm glad to hear that. Thank you Evgeni!

Echasnovski (pt 1): mini.nvim, MiniMax & Neovim Contributions by linkarzu in neovim

[–]linkarzu[S] 17 points18 points  (0 children)

Timeline:

00:00:00 - Highlights  
00:01:36 - How do we pronounce your name  
00:04:23 - What do you do in the neovim community?  
00:07:53 - Neovim 0.5 and the wild wild west of lua plugins  
00:10:23 - We've been planning this interview for over 6 months  
00:12:20 - Echasnovski's ban on reddit  
00:14:59 - Colorscheme theory (that I didn't understand, not normie friendly)  
00:22:10 - Color theory is very complex as everyone is different  
00:23:30 - Gruvbox is for old people, highly saturated colors  
00:27:15 - Echasnovski created the default Neovim colorscheme  
00:27:38 - Justin Keyes also likes boring colors. Old soul trapped in a young body  
00:29:17 - Is Justin a dictator?  
00:32:18 - Why the reddit ban?  
00:38:49 - long reddit posts go through mod's approval  
00:40:17 - How does the shadown ban work?  
00:42:02 - Shoutout to Lukas Reineke  
00:43:37 - Account restored by a misterious reddit employee  
00:45:19 - Self hosting git server, codeberg, `tangled.org`  
00:48:02 - Why planning on self hosting?  
00:49:17 - Explaining the repo structure of mini.nvim  
00:50:44 - You also have a picker? mini.pick  
00:52:15 - Sylvan Franklin seems to use mini.pick  
00:52:53 - Custom pickers?  
00:54:03 - Issues with the matching of some pickers  
00:56:18 - mini.pick has a frecency option? mini-visits (sounds like a prison conjugal visit)  
00:59:30 - Thoughts on telescope?  
01:01:00 - Why did you move from vim to neovim?  
01:03:48 - Embarrassing experience with vim at work  
01:05:32 - vscode neovim plugin  
01:07:21 - Do you remember your first times using vim, was it tough?  
01:10:38 - Thoughts on distros? What do you recommend to a beginner?  
01:16:58 - What happened to lunarvim?  
01:18:23 - Lazyvim distro or kickstart  
01:19:38 - MiniMax demo  
01:21:24 - Is MiniMax designed for complete beginners?  
01:25:59 - mini.clue and why not which-key?  
01:26:37 - Folke is always on vacation  
01:29:11 - Did you copy Helix?  
01:31:01 - The which-key hate continues  
01:35:29 - Interview with Folke?  
01:36:02 - The 30\_mini.lua config file  
01:39:21 - What if I want to use my own picker with MiniMax?  
01:42:14 - Single config file for all plugins or a file per plugin?  
01:44:21 - Echasnovski allegedly created the new neovim plugin manager vim.pack  
01:48:10 - Should I wait for Neovim 0.12 before trying MiniMax?  
01:52:22 - vim.pack doesn't have a healthcheck because it's perfect  
01:52:54 - vim.pack demo  
01:54:16 - Do you use any other plugins besides mini.nvim?